Future trends point toward greater intelligence and integration. Many new solar pump inverters now include multi-input MPPT, allowing them to manage arrays facing different orientations or to combine solar with wind or battery sources. Cloud-based monitoring and IOT connectivity are becoming standard, enabling predictive maintenance and remote diagnostics. Some advanced models incorporate AI-based algorithms that learn local weather patterns to optimize water output. Additionally, the global push for decarbonization is driving the replacement of diesel pumps with solar ones, aided by falling PV module prices and government subsidies.

The importance of voltage regulation cannot be overstated. In power distribution, voltage fluctuations can lead to inefficient operation of motors, premature failure of lighting systems, and malfunctioning of automation equipment. In consumer electronics, an unregulated supply can cause logic errors in digital circuits, distortion in audio systems, and even permanent damage to microprocessors. Therefore, voltage regulators are implemented across nearly every electronic device, from small battery-powered gadgets to large industrial power supplies.

The advantages of using AVRs are numerous. They enhance equipment lifespan by preventing overvoltage damage and undervoltage stress. They improve energy efficiency by ensuring that motors and other inductive loads operate at their rated voltage. AVRs also contribute to power quality by reducing flicker and transients. However, AVRs have certain limitations. Electromechanical types are prone to wear and tear, while some electronic AVRs may introduce harmonic distortion if not properly filtered. Additionally, a very rapid load change may cause a temporary voltage dip before the regulator can respond, though newer digital designs minimise this lag.

User-centric design is another hallmark of the Novem solar pump inverter. The front panel features an intuitive LCD display that shows real-time data such as input voltage, output frequency, current, power, and cumulative energy generation. This transparency allows farmers and technicians to monitor system health and performance easily. Many models come with external communication ports, including RS485 and optional Wi-Fi or GPRS modules, enabling remote monitoring via smartphones or computers. This connectivity is particularly advantageous for large-scale irrigation projects, where centralized monitoring of multiple pumping stations can lead to significant operational efficiencies and quick response to alarms. The programming interface allows users to set start/stop times, frequency limits, and even PI (proportional-integral) control parameters for variable-speed operation, enabling precise water flow control based on tank levels or pressure sensors.

The applications of voltage regulation span every domain of electrical engineering. In portable devices, low-dropout regulators (LDOs) maintain battery voltage as it discharges, maximizing usable energy. In automotive systems, voltage regulators protect electronic control units from the wide variations caused by the engine’s alternator and accessories. In data centers, regulated power supplies ensure servers operate without interruption, while in renewable energy systems, regulators manage the variable output of solar panels and wind turbines to charge batteries or feed the grid.

Benefits of the A-Series
One of the major advantages of the A-series is its high efficiency, typically reaching 98% peak MPPT efficiency and 95% inverter efficiency. This is crucial for maximizing water output with limited solar panels. In addition, the A-series reduces system cost because it does not require batteries or charge controllers. The pump speed is directly matched to solar input, eliminating waste. Furthermore, its soft-start function extends the pump’s lifespan by reducing mechanical stress. The inverter also supports direct connection to standard AC pumps, meaning no special solar pump motors are necessary.
